Magswitch 50×4 2.0 LAY series utilizes field interaction between individual magnets to increase the depth of field and spread the attractive force over a larger footprint. This allows for greater working loads and increased control over larger work pieces. With customizable pole shoes to fit almost any application, the LAY is a great all around tool that is perfect for picking pipe and round as well as large plate steel.

Magswitch PLAY50x4 2.0 delivers the power of multiple magnets together with a single point of actuation. This tool is built for handling long pipes or beams as well as heavyweight applications.

Material Thickness – MM (in) 1.5 (0.06) 1.9 (0.07) 2.70 (0.11) 3.00 (0.12) 3.50 (0.14) 4.76 (0.19) 6.35 (0.25) 9.53 (0.37) 12.70 (0.5) 19.05 (0.75)
Max Force – N 1031 1459 2113 2476 3011 4241 5818 7897 9154 9750
Required Air Pressure – bar (PSI) 3.45 (50.00) 3.10 (45.00) 2.76 (40.00) 2.76 (40.00) 2.41 (35.00) 2.07 (30.00) 2.07 (30.00) 2.07 (30.00) 2.07 (30.00) 1.93 (28.00)

 

Max Breakaway Force 9750 N
Max Shear Force 2334 N
Min Thickness for de-stack 0.37 in / 9.50 mm
Max Allowable Pressure 145.04 psi / 10 bar
Off Target Actuation Pressure 75 psi / 5.17 bar
Net Weight 24.91 lb / 11.3 kg
Air Port Threads Rc 1/4
Mounting Options M8x1.25
Magnetic Pole Footprint 2.76 x 9.41 in / 71 x 239 mm

* Max Breakaway determined in laboratory environment on 2” thick SAE1018 Steel with surface roughness 63 micro inches. Many factors contribute to the actual breakaway force in each application. Always test the magswitch in each application before deployment. Refer to the magswitch information booklet for more information.

  • SWL (Safe Working Load) = Maximum Force5/ Safety Force (≥5)
  • 1Determined in laboratory environment on 2” thick SAE1018 Steel with surface roughness 63 micro inches with optimized pole shoes. Many factors contribute to the actual breakaway force and safe working load in each application. Consult a Magswitch Applications Engineer and test the Magswitch in each application before deployment.
  • 2All data applies to unit with flat pole shoes installed.
  • 3Determined with SAE1018 Steel L=200mm W=200mm.
  • 4Values may vary by +/- 5%.
  • 5Maximum forces listed above are not safe lifting forces. Designer must take into account safety factor when specifying tool. Magswitch recommends SWL = 5:1 for most applications.
